Position Summary
Tactical Air Support, Inc. is seeking an experienced Logistics Support Technician/Hazmat to join its growing maintenance and logistics teams. To support Tactical Air's fleet and customer requirements, the Logistics Division maintains over 17,000-line items of aircraft parts and is developing a comprehensive logistics support network of industry leaders. The Logistics Support Technician position is an integral part of an elite team of professionals who get things done, enjoy working together, and are committed to growing with this fast-moving company.
Responsibilities
The ideal candidate for the Logistics Support Technician position will have a strong background in aviation logistical operations and inventory control in support of aircraft and flight operations. Reporting to the Senior Site Maintenance Manger this position will be responsible for daily functions including order fulfillment to multi-state company locations and customers; issuing purchase orders and distribution of materials; research, validate, and initiate requisitions and daily correspondence and reports; and assist in the life cycle of products. This position will organize, order, and track the use of Hazmat and organize and run the toolroom including calibrated equipment. The successful Logistics Support Technician must be familiar with Environmental, Health, and Safety regulations, policies, and mandated Quality Assurance, Security, Explosive Safety, and other applicable company program requirements.
